A Robust Automatic Tuning for Process with Dominant Dead Time

This paper presents a new algorithm for robust automatic tuning of first order process with dominating delay. At first, the controller is replaced by a relay, thus generating a stable limit cycle. A simple identification method based on time response is derived. Then, for enhancing the system robustness, a novel dead time compensator (DTC) with 2nd Butterworth filter (2BF) is proposed. The data of the responses is used to tune the DTC. Simulations show effectiveness and robustness of the auto-tuner as well as the improved performance gained by the automatic tuned DTC with 2BF for high-order process with long dead time though it contains a simple model (FOPDT).
